
Murray Wins Vikings' Week 1 QB Job Over McCarthy
The Minnesota Vikings named Kyler Murray their starting quarterback for Week 1 against the Green Bay Packers, over J.J. McCarthy. Murray, a veteran entering his eighth NFL season and former No. 1 overall pick with the Cardinals, provides veteran stability after a 2025 season where quarterback play was inconsistent for Minnesota. McCarthy—drafted 10th overall in 2024 but slowed by injuries and a bounce-back year in 2025—had competed for the job; coach Kevin O'Connell said both would get first- and second-team reps in camp, and ESPN's Adam Schefter reported Murray as the heavy favorite. The move aims to maximize the roster's talent and help Minnesota return to the playoffs after last year's disappointments.
